How they compare
Kazakhstan currently reports 4.22 billion current US$ against 1.96 billion current US$ in India, a difference of 2.26 billion current US$.
That makes Kazakhstan's figure about 2.2 times India's.
The two have swapped places 1 time across 26 shared years of data; in 1995 it was India ahead.
India ranks 29th and Kazakhstan ranks 26th of 83 countries.
Across the 4 decades both report, India averaged higher in 3 and Kazakhstan in 1.
